Class SharedMemory

    • Field Detail

      • metaDataMap

        public static final Map<SharedMemory._Fields,​org.apache.storm.thrift.meta_data.FieldMetaData> metaDataMap
    • Constructor Detail

      • SharedMemory

        public SharedMemory()
      • SharedMemory

        public SharedMemory​(String name)
      • SharedMemory

        public SharedMemory​(SharedMemory other)
        Performs a deep copy on other.
    • Method Detail

      • get_name

        public String get_name()
      • set_name

        public void set_name​(String name)
      • unset_name

        public void unset_name()
      • is_set_name

        public boolean is_set_name()
        Returns true if field name is set (has been assigned a value) and false otherwise
      • set_name_isSet

        public void set_name_isSet​(boolean value)
      • get_on_heap

        public double get_on_heap()
      • set_on_heap

        public void set_on_heap​(double on_heap)
      • unset_on_heap

        public void unset_on_heap()
      • is_set_on_heap

        public boolean is_set_on_heap()
        Returns true if field on_heap is set (has been assigned a value) and false otherwise
      • set_on_heap_isSet

        public void set_on_heap_isSet​(boolean value)
      • get_off_heap_worker

        public double get_off_heap_worker()
      • set_off_heap_worker

        public void set_off_heap_worker​(double off_heap_worker)
      • unset_off_heap_worker

        public void unset_off_heap_worker()
      • is_set_off_heap_worker

        public boolean is_set_off_heap_worker()
        Returns true if field off_heap_worker is set (has been assigned a value) and false otherwise
      • set_off_heap_worker_isSet

        public void set_off_heap_worker_isSet​(boolean value)
      • get_off_heap_node

        public double get_off_heap_node()
      • set_off_heap_node

        public void set_off_heap_node​(double off_heap_node)
      • unset_off_heap_node

        public void unset_off_heap_node()
      • is_set_off_heap_node

        public boolean is_set_off_heap_node()
        Returns true if field off_heap_node is set (has been assigned a value) and false otherwise
      • set_off_heap_node_isSet

        public void set_off_heap_node_isSet​(boolean value)
      • isSet

        public boolean isSet​(SharedMemory._Fields field)
        Returns true if field corresponding to fieldID is set (has been assigned a value) and false otherwise
        Specified by:
        isSet in interface org.apache.storm.thrift.TBase<SharedMemory,​SharedMemory._Fields>
      • hashCode

        public int hashCode()
        Overrides:
        hashCode in class Object
      • read

        public void read​(org.apache.storm.thrift.protocol.TProtocol iprot)
                  throws org.apache.storm.thrift.TException
        Specified by:
        read in interface org.apache.storm.thrift.TSerializable
        Throws:
        org.apache.storm.thrift.TException
      • write

        public void write​(org.apache.storm.thrift.protocol.TProtocol oprot)
                   throws org.apache.storm.thrift.TException
        Specified by:
        write in interface org.apache.storm.thrift.TSerializable
        Throws:
        org.apache.storm.thrift.TException
      • validate

        public void validate()
                      throws org.apache.storm.thrift.TException
        Throws:
        org.apache.storm.thrift.TException